Abstract

The box of 35mm slides documents the field work of William Osman relating to benthic marine life and travel during 1979. Slides are images of plates that have been submerged in order to study what species grow in the vicinity. Slides include a variety of information: identifier (e.g. ISK RK1 BOT B) and month and year (e.g. Dec-79). Also includes slides that show landscapes and underwater scenes primarily of vegetation. These slides do not have information recorded on them. The slides are divided into six columns with description on a piece of paper that lines in the inside of the box lid. Information varies in detail, but indicates that images come from Tahiti (possibly Tahiti island in New South Wales), south Australia, New Zealand, as well as plates used during benthic marine study.
